After investigating with [test-wallet](https://github.com/WalletConnect/walletconnect-test-wallet) and [example-dapp](https://github.com/WalletConnect/walletconnect-example-dapp). An idea for integration is to provide a SDK to get the Chain Data easily, like you can provide a base url then it will handle forking for you.